The April 2024 interleague series between the Tampa Bay Rays and the Colorado Rockies remains one of the most chaotic early-season matchups in recent baseball history. Played at Denver's high-altitude Coors Field, this three-game set showcased dramatic momentum swings, late-inning bullpen collapses, and tactical masterclasses that set the tone for both clubs. Mile-High Drama: Key Turning Points of the 2024 Series

The opening game on April 5, 2024, delivered pure Coors Field madness. After the Tampa Bay Rays fought back to take a late lead, the Colorado Rockies capitalized on bullpen command issues in the ninth inning. Infielder Ryan McMahon etched his name into 2024 highlight reels by launching a walk-off grand slam, sending Denver fans into a frenzy and securing a wild 10-7 victory.

Tampa Bay quickly demonstrated their trademark resilience over the next two days. On April 6, 2024, the Rays overcame an early deficit to secure an 8-6 victory, aided by opportunistic hitting from Yandy Díaz and a shaky Colorado bullpen. The rubber match on April 7, 2024, turned into an unexpected pitchers' duel in the thin mountain air. Ryan Pepiot turned in a stellar performance, striking out eleven batters to help the Rays escape Colorado with a narrow 3-2 victory and a series win.

Broadcast Access and the Evolution of Fan Viewing

The Rays vs Rockies 2024 series was notable not just for the action on the field, but for how fans accessed it. This matchup occurred during a transitional era for regional sports networks (RSNs). While Rays fans tuned into Bally Sports Sun, Rockies fans utilized the newly minted Rockies.TV direct-to-consumer streaming option, managed directly by MLB Media.

Out-of-market fans relied heavily on MLB.TV to catch the late-night drama. This series highlighted a significant industry-wide pivot toward localized streaming services, a model that has become the standard for baseball broadcast structures as of 2026.
